How our sorting works

The order in which job vacancies are displayed is determined by a composite score based on the following factors:

  • Keyword Relevance: How well your search terms match the vacancy details. We prioritize matches found in the job title, followed by job requirements, location names, and educational levels. Matches within general employer information or the organization's name carry a lower weight.
  • Commercial Prioritization (Premium Jobs): Vacancies paid for by employers ('Premium' or 'Sponsored') receive a ranking boost and will appear higher in the search results.
  • Recency (Date Relevance): Newer vacancies are prioritized. The relevance score of a vacancy is reduced by half once the posting is older than 30 days.
  • Proximity (Distance Relevance): Vacancies located closer to your search location are ranked higher. For vacancies located more than 30 km from the search center, the relevance score is halved.
The final ranking is established by multiplying all these individual factors to calculate the total relevance score.

    What you'll be doing:

    Serve as a key advisor for digital workspace efficiency, presenting insights and recommendations to senior leadership to help shape productivity software strategy and investment decisions
    Maintain up to date, expert knowledge of SaaS licensing models, digital workspace practices, and asset methodologies
    Build and maintain strong working relationships with IT departments, Finance, Procurement, and HR teams to align on software changes, leaver processes, and digital workspace initiatives.
    Act as an ambassador for effective digital tool usage, championing data reduction and software optimisation while supporting colleagues through technical transitions.
    Lead and perform the allocation, entitlement tracking, and compliance of core productivity suites (Google Workspace, Adobe, M365, Canva, Atlassian Jira).
    Design and implement processes, utilising automation where possible, for license allocation, entitlement tracking, and leaver license harvesting to prevent waste.
    Proactively monitor, evaluate, and report on tool utilisation metrics, identifying specific opportunities to improve the Digital Employee Experience and streamline workflows.
    Act as the local liaison with the Group Service Delivery and product teams regarding the onboarding, alignment, and evaluation of new productivity or collaboration tools
    Lead Change Management processes relating to workspace software deployment, working with stakeholders to shape decisions on configuration updates and licensing changes that improve user experience and cost efficiency.
    Own the operational tracking, analysis, and forecasting of regional software budgets and operational expenditure, working in tandem with the Head of DEX.
    Identify and eliminate SaaS waste through detailed utilisation analysis, working collaboratively to collaboratively negotiate licensing arrangements and deliver measurable cost savings across the portfolio
    Create and update user guides, documentation, and training materials to help employees maximise the value of collaboration tools and adopt Digital Sobriety habits, as needed.
    Establish and continuously improve compliance and optimisation standards for core collaboration suites, ensuring alignment with Group policies and data protection requirements.
    Stay informed about emerging collaboration technologies and digital sobriety practices, identifying opportunities that could enhance how we work and support our sustainability goalWhat we're looking for:

    Essential

    Strong understanding of SaaS licensing models and entitlement tracking methodologies.
    Excellent communication skills, with the ability to explain software policies and digital sobriety benefits to non-technical users
    Meticulous attention to detail regarding user accounts and compliance tracking.
    Experience with automated provisioning workflows or software lifecycle processes.
    Functional knowledge of ServiceNow configuration and workflow capabilities to support asset automation, request fulfillment, or CMDB tracking.
    Data analysis and reporting expertise to evaluate tool utilisation and cost-saving opportunities.
    Proficiency in creating high-quality documentation, user guides, and workspace policies
    Collaborative mindset with the ability to influence without formal authority across business units.Desirable

    Relevant qualification in Information Technology, Business Administration, or a related field; OR proven experience in software asset lifecycle management, digital workplace engineering, or a similar enterprise-level role(s).
    Awareness and certification of ITIL Service Management principles
    Demonstrable experience navigating and administering the admin consoles of major productivity suites (Google Workspace and/or Microsoft 365)What's next?
